WebThe Mad Minute. Marksmanship training in the British Army involved an exercise known as the ‘Mad Minute’ in which a soldier was expected to fire at, and hit, a Second Class figure target 300 yards out at least 15 times.A trained rifleman could hit the target 30+ times with his Short Magazine Lee-Enfield Rifle.At the turn of the century the British Army … WebA sharpshooter is one who is highly proficient at firing firearms or other projectile weapons accurately. Military units composed of sharpshooters were important factors in 19th-century combat. Along with "marksman" and "expert", "sharpshooter" is one of the three marksmanship badges awarded by the United States Army and the United States ...

Webprimary weapon and wear the appropriate bar on their badge, but they could not draw any proficiency pay for these other weapons. In 1923 extra qualification pay varied from $1 to $5 each month, depending on the shooter’s skill, appropriations, and army regulations. In 1933 the army added aerial machine guns and WebThe Marksmanship Qualification Badges could be obtained in three classes from high to low with the Marksman as the lowest and the Expert as the highest class. The kind of weapon or specilisation was shown by one or more clasps. The clasps that could be obtained were: Rifle Pistol-D Pistol-M Auto Rifle Machine Gun Coast Art Mines Field Arty …
